I have a Compaq laptop running windows 7 and a Desire that I want to tether (via USB).
HTC sync (latest version) is installed, and I have checked with Orange who tell me my package allows this, but they don't support Android phones.
I have set the phone to Internet Sharing and its all enabled. The internet works fine on the phone.
The laptop recognises the phone and gives it network adaptor status, but not a lot else. I've tried to set it as a home, work or public network, but it never gets internet access. I've switched off my firewall (Dit Defender) which made no difference. The troubleshooter eventually states "The DNS server is not responding"
I can't find anything on the forums, so any tips or things I'm missing?
